Mélanie Rocan

Mélanie Rocan is a bilingual Franco-Manitoban and has graduated from the University of Manitoba with a Bachelor of Fine Arts Honors Degree, thesis in painting. During 2004 she was represented by the othergallery at the Toronto International Art Fair, and was in the current issue of BorderCrossings, YOUNG, issue 92. In 2003 she was part of the Young Winnipeg Artists group exhibition at Plug-In Institute of Contemporary Art and has shown work in the two-six collective show À La Planche, at the Annex Gallery in Winnipeg. In 2001-2002 she was the artist-in-residence for the Franco-Manitoban Cultural Center, in Saint-Boniface, and in the beginning of her thesis year she had a solo show entitled Little Dream at the Center which completed her residency. She is also part of an upcoming two-six exhibition at gallery 1.1.1., in September 2005.

Mélanie Rocan currently lives in Montréal and is in the MFA programme at Concordia University.
